YATES v. STATE

No. 0-85-448.

761 P.2d 878 (1988)

William Joseph YATES, Appellant, v. STATE of Oklahoma, Appellee.

Court of Criminal Appeals of Oklahoma.

September 2, 1988.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

David Autry, Asst. Appellate Public Defender, Norman, for appellant.

Robert H. Henry, Atty. Gen., Tomilou Gentry Liddell, Asst. Atty. Gen., Oklahoma City, for appellee.


OPINION

BUSSEY, Judge:

In October 1983, William Joseph Yates, the appellant, received concurrent suspended sentences of two (2) years' imprisonment after being convicted of Possession of a Controlled Dangerous Substance, (PCP), and Larceny of Merchandise from a Retailer.
